Frequently Asked Questions about Glendale
How much are Studio apartments in Glendale?
There are currently 3,009 Studio Apartments in Glendale with rent ranges from $1,525 to $6,117 with an average price of $2,454.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Glendale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Glendale ranges from $1,100 to $8,204 with an average monthly rent of $2,805.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Glendale c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Glendale range from $2,200 to $14,396.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,411.
How expensive are Glendale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 896 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Glendale on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,150 to $7,047 - averaging $3,537 for the location.
